发明名称 Compositions and methods for detection of explosives
摘要 This invention provides polymeric coordination compounds capable of forming three-dimensional microporous metal organic frameworks (MMOFs) that are useful for detection of explosive compounds. The polymeric coordination compounds comprise a repeating unit comprising a transition metal coordinated to at least one binding member of a bidentate binding site on each of two polyfunctional ligands and one binding site of a bis-pyridine exodentate bridging ligand, for example, the repeating unit comprising formula [Zn2(bpdc)2(bpee)] (bpdc=4,4′-biphenyldicarboxylate; bpee=1,2-bipyridylethene). Methods of preparing such polymeric coordination compounds, methods of using them for detection of explosive compounds, and sensors or sensor arrays comprising such polymeric coordination compounds for detection of explosive compounds, especially those comprising one or more nitro (—NO2) groups, are also disclosed.
